Output 93b89bfedb373cd45172491208f8468d140aa479147d89b1e96b10f300e1cb64:1

value
53184481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9112625b0118a5eca0f4d9d21a296fb53edf106 OP_EQUAL
address
3NwMumska1LrXnmxCU5C5WoNFBcQfiksrA
transaction
93b89bfedb373cd45172491208f8468d140aa479147d89b1e96b10f300e1cb64
spent
true